The Classic: Tuning in with Over-the-Air TV
One of the most reliable and, importantly, completely free ways to watch the Eagles vs. Commanders game is through over-the-air (OTA) television. Many NFL games, especially those involving teams with a strong local following, are broadcast on major networks like CBS, NBC, and ABC. This means you can often access the game with just an antenna.
The primary advantage of OTA TV is its cost – or, more accurately, the complete lack of it. You pay a one-time fee for the antenna, and after that, you’re set. There are no recurring subscription charges to worry about.
Modern antennas, when positioned correctly, deliver a high-quality, high-definition signal. You can enjoy the Eagles vs. Commanders game with crisp visuals, comparable to, or even better than, what you might get with some streaming services.
The location and type of antenna you choose are critical. Generally, the higher up you can place the antenna, the better the reception. Attics, windows, and even outdoor locations are options. Experiment with antenna placement to maximize signal strength. You may need to rescan your TV channels after you install the antenna to find the local broadcasts.
Exploring Free Trials of Streaming Services (when available)
Streaming services often offer free trials as a way to entice new subscribers. These trials can sometimes be leveraged to watch the Eagles vs. Commanders game, but it’s important to understand the terms and conditions.
Streaming services like YouTube TV, Hulu + Live TV, and FuboTV frequently offer free trials. Be sure to check their current offerings and which channels are included in their base packages. The channels that broadcast the game will be key.
Once you identify a service with a free trial, create an account and start the trial period. Ensure the game is scheduled during your trial period to avoid missing out.
Always carefully review the terms and conditions of the free trial. Pay attention to the duration of the trial and whether you need to provide payment information. Most services will automatically charge you after the trial ends, so you might need to cancel before the payment date if you don’t wish to continue the subscription.

The Dark Side of Streaming: The Risks of Illegal Options
It can be tempting to search for unofficial, illegal streaming websites to avoid paying for a service. However, this is strongly discouraged. There are significant risks associated with these types of platforms.
Illegal streaming sites often contain malware, viruses, and other malicious software. Clicking on the wrong link can compromise your device and expose your personal information.
Unofficial streams often have poor video quality, buffering issues, and frequent interruptions, which can ruin the enjoyment of the game.
Streaming copyrighted content without permission is illegal. You could face legal action, including fines.

Location, Location, Location: Geographical Restrictions
The availability of live streams for the Eagles vs. Commanders game can be affected by your geographical location.
Local broadcast rules grant priority to networks showing the game in the home markets of both teams, which means some streaming options may be limited. You may have easier access if you are within the designated broadcast area.
If you live outside the local broadcast areas, you might face restrictions. Some streaming services and online platforms may be geo-blocked.
While a VPN (Virtual Private Network) can mask your location, be cautious. Some streaming services actively block VPN connections. And using a VPN might violate the terms of service.
